  • Lindsay Flora, a partner specializing in leveraged finance and debt finance, has joined Dechert. Flora previously held a partner position at Kirkland & Ellis, where her clients included the private equity firm Cerberus Capital. She had joined Kirkland & Ellis in 2017, having previously been at Cahill Gordon. Dechert is understood to be rebuilding its finance practice in the City, following the departure of practice co-heads to Mayer Brown last year.
